A + + Language Documents


الكائن مربع_تحقق

هذا الكائن عبارة عن مربع مثل هذا --- مربع اختيار --- حيث يمكن للمستخدم التأشير عليه او عدم التأشير ،، اليك مثال :

ن = مربع_تحقق(النافذة = م)


معرفة قيمة المربع

يمكن استخدام الدالة جلب_القيمة لمعرفة ما اذا كان المستخدم قام بالتأشير على المربع ام لا وفي حالة قام بالتأشير على المربع سيتم اعادة |صحيح| واذا لم يأشر سيتم اعادة |خطأ| ،، مثال

ح = ن.جلب_القيمة()


تحديد مكان ظهور المربع في النافذة

عادة سيتم اظهار المربع في منتصف النافذة ،، ولتحديد مكان محدد للمربع نستخدم الدالة تحديد_احداثي_العرض وهي تعتمد نظام الاحداثيات وتكون الوحدة الاحداثية تساوي بكسل واحد فقط فتاخذ منك الدالة رقم احداثي العرض ورقم احداثي الارتفاع بالشكل التالي

ن.تحديد_احداثي_العرض(س = 10 , ص = 20)

حيث ص احادثي الارتفاع و س احداثي العرض



التحكم بخواص المربع

النافذة

يستخدم لتحديد النافذة التي سيظهر فيها المربع


النص

يستخدم هذا المُدخل لتحديد النص الذي سيظهر على المربع


العرض

يستخدم للتحكم بعرض المربع


لون_الخلفية

يستخدم لتحديد لون خلفية المربع من خلال نظام A++ Colors


لون_الخط

يستخدم لتحديد لون خط المربع من خلال نظام A++ Colors


وجود_علامة_صح

هذه الخاصية تحدد ما اذا كان ستظهر علامة صح على مربع التحقق ام لا وهي تاخذ |صحيح| او |خاطئ|

وهذه الخاصية غير قابلة للتعديل من خلال الدالة تغيير_خاصية


المؤشر

يستخدم لتحديد شكل مؤشر الماوس عند مروره على المربع وتاخذ القيم عادي و اضافة و تحميل و تحريك و قلب



معرفة قيمة احد الخواص

في بعض الاحيان قد تحتاج معرفة قيمة احد خواص المربع ، في ذلك الحين نستخدم الدالة جلب_الخاصية بالشكل التالي

ن = مربع_تحقق(النص = "تطبيق" , النافذة = ب)
اكتب(ن.جلب_الخاصية(الخاصية = "النص"))

سيتم كتابة نص المربع



تغيير احد خواص المربع

في بعض الاحيان قد نحتاج الى تغيير احد خواص الحقل كلون الخلفية مثلا ، يمكن ذلك عن طريق الدالة تغيير_الخاصية

ن = مربع_تحقق(النص = "تطبيق" , النافذة = ب)
ن.تغيير_الخاصية(لون_الخلفية = "3ا32ب3")


والحمد لله رب العالمين